最近項目中遇到一個令人頭疼的問題,畢竟因為工作需要剛學elasticsearch,也沒有去關注elasticsearch的配置問題,安裝好默認把它當做數據庫一樣去使用,這導致接下來的項目直接掛掉...... 當做壓力測試的時候,也就五十個請求url,項目突然莫名其妙 ...
起因 有一天生產環境的API發現大部分都無法鏈接,查日志發現是redis報錯,主要的錯誤信息為 ERR max number of clients reached 通過命令infoclients 查詢,發現連接數超高 由於redis默認連接數最大值為 ,導致無法連接redis而出現錯誤。之后用 client list 導出結果,發現鏈接的是 ,屬於正常的連接數。 使用 config get tim ...
2019-06-26 17:57 0 3066 推薦指數:
最近項目中遇到一個令人頭疼的問題,畢竟因為工作需要剛學elasticsearch,也沒有去關注elasticsearch的配置問題,安裝好默認把它當做數據庫一樣去使用,這導致接下來的項目直接掛掉...... 當做壓力測試的時候,也就五十個請求url,項目突然莫名其妙 ...
基本的概述 在一個服務器的集群上面,服務器的CPU長時間居高不下,響應的時間也一直很慢,即使擴容了服務器CPU的下降效果也不是很明顯。 對於CPU過高的原因,可以總結到以下原因: 太多的循環或者死循環 加載了過多的數據,導致產生了很多的大對象 產生了過多的對象,GC ...
在redis-cli命令行使用:info clients可以查看當前的redis連接數。 如下圖: config get maxclients 可以查詢redis允許的最大連接數。 如下圖: ...
問題描述 測試機上的數據庫老是鏈接不上,提示數據庫的連接數太多,沒法連上。查了下機子的狀況,發現buff/cache一直居高不下,整整占了3 40%的內存。 解決思路 當在Linux下頻繁存取文件后,物理內存會很快被用光,當程序結束后,內存不會被正常釋放,而是一直 ...
netstat -ant | grep 127.0.0.1:6379 | grep ESTABLISHED |wc -l redis客戶端連接,最大連接數查詢與設置參考文檔: http://blog.51cto.com/jschu/1851998 ...
查看: 方法1:在redis-cli命令行使用:info clients可以查看當前的redis連接數 127.0.0.1:6379> info clients Clients connected_clients:621 ...
使用RedisTemplate操作Redis數據,但遇到網絡斷線后不會重新連接 毫無頭緒 一頓搗鼓 最終解決 整理如下 幫助更多的人 查看redis連接數:# redis-cli info | grep connected connected_clients:5036 ...
最近項目一直在使用redis,首次用redis,隨便從網上找了例子就用了,一開始用的還挺正常,后來發現,當客戶端訪問量一上來,redis的連接數居高不下,一開始以為是客戶端沒有關閉,開始懷疑redis-pool有問題,就修改了/etc/redis/6379.cnf中的timeout ...